Force redraw of View

hi guys,
i hope this is the correct section in the forum. I have a question concerning to an application some friends and me are developing currently. We have class which extends View.
Now, in regular intervals, this View object (which is a subcomponent in an Activity using Relative Layout) has to be refreshed. The refresh itself is done by mView.postInvalidate in a background thread (lets say, every 300ms). The problem we noticed is, that the postInvalidate() as well as the invalidate() (which we could use if the UI Thread would call it) do NOT force a refresh (thus, calling onDraw(canvas)) immediately! Unfortunately, the view is only updated every 1-3rd second..
Does anyone of you have an idea, how to force an android view, to refresh immediately?

Here are my questions if anyone would be kind enough to answer:
1. Is there a way to show more than 8 apps in the Recent Apps list? (where you long hold the home button). Oh and without the use roms, apps, and other substitutes. Perhaps somewhere in the manifest?
2. Also how does one exclude certain applications and tasks from appearing on the Recent Apps list?
Hopefully I posted this in the right section, couldn't decide between the general section or development section, so apologies if I mis-posted.
You did well. Development section is a section you want to avoid in order to ask questions and so on. Ideally, only people who are bringing something to the table (ROMs, programs, kernels) should start threads there.
That said, there are third party Apps with more recent Apps to show. Launcher Pro allows a swipe function which shows the 16 most recent Apps, but you can't summon them from the Home button easily like the native function.
